#include "AppleMessageDigestImpl.h"
|
|
|
|
#include <CommonCrypto/CommonDigest.h>
|
|
|
|
#include "array_fun.h"
|
|
#include "HashFuncEntry.h"
|
|
|
|
namespace aria2 {
|
|
|
|
template<size_t dlen,
|
|
typename ctx_t,
|
|
int (*init_fn)(ctx_t*),
|
|
int (*update_fn)(ctx_t*, const void*, CC_LONG),
|
|
int(*final_fn)(unsigned char*, ctx_t*)>
|
|
class MessageDigestBase : public MessageDigestImpl {
|
|
public:
|
|
MessageDigestBase() { reset(); }
|
|
virtual ~MessageDigestBase() {}
|
|
|
|
virtual size_t getDigestLength() const {
|
|
return dlen;
|
|
}
|
|
virtual void reset() {
|
|
init_fn(&ctx_);
|
|
}
|
|
virtual void update(const void* data, size_t length) {
|
|
while (length) {
|
|
CC_LONG l = std::min(length, (size_t)std::numeric_limits<uint32_t>::max());
|
|
update_fn(&ctx_, data, l);
|
|
length -= l;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
virtual void digest(unsigned char* md) {
|
|
final_fn(md, &ctx_);
|
|
}
|
|
private:
|
|
ctx_t ctx_;
|
|
};
|
|
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_MD5_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_MD5_CTX,
|
|
CC_MD5_Init,
|
|
CC_MD5_Update,
|
|
CC_MD5_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estMD5;
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_SHA1_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_SHA1_CTX,
|
|
CC_SHA1_Init,
|
|
CC_SHA1_Update,
|
|
CC_SHA1_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estSHA1;
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_SHA224_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_SHA256_CTX,
|
|
CC_SHA224_Init,
|
|
CC_SHA224_Update,
|
|
CC_SHA224_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estSHA224;
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_SHA256_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_SHA256_CTX,
|
|
CC_SHA256_Init,
|
|
CC_SHA256_Update,
|
|
CC_SHA256_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estSHA256;
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_SHA384_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_SHA512_CTX,
|
|
CC_SHA384_Init,
|
|
CC_SHA384_Update,
|
|
CC_SHA384_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estSHA384;
|
|
typedef MessageDigestBase<CC_SHA512_DIGEST_LENGTH,
|
|
CC_SHA512_CTX,
|
|
CC_SHA512_Init,
|
|
CC_SHA512_Update,
|
|
CC_SHA512_Final>
|
|
MessageDigestSHA512;
|
|
|
|
S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l> MessageDigestImpl::sha1()
|
|
{
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A1());
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l> MessageDigestImpl::create
|
|
(const std::string& hashType)
|
|
{
|
|
if (hashType == "sha-1")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A1());
|
|
}
|
|
if (hashType == "sha-224")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A224());
|
|
}
|
|
if (hashType == "sha-256")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A256());
|
|
}
|
|
if (hashType == "sha-384")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A384());
|
|
}
|
|
if (hashType == "sha-512")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estSHA512());
|
|
}
|
|
if (hashType == "md5") {
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>(new MessageDigestMD5());
|
|
}
|
|
return S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l>();
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
bool MessageDigestImpl::supports(const std::string& hashType)
|
|
{
|
|
return hashType == "sha-1" || hashType == "sha-224" || hashType == "sha-256" || hashType == "sha-384" || hashType == "sha-512" || hashType == "md5";
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
size_t MessageDigestImpl::getDigestLength(const std::string& hashType)
|
|
{
|
|
SharedHandle<MessageDigestImpl> impl = create(hashType);
|
|
if (!impl) {
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
|
|
return impl->getDigestLength();
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
} // namespace aria2
